CmapServer is a collaboration software that enables group work on the creation of concept maps or Cmaps.
The CmapServer offers a wide range of features such as Knowledge Models, Knowledge Soups, and an index that helps to search for Cmaps and resources. Apart from collaboration through Discussion Threads and Synchronous Collaboration during Cmap editing, the CmapServer also provides automatic Web-page versions of the concept maps.
Another remarkable feature of the CmapServer is that each concept map can have links to other Cmaps and resources on other servers. Hence, the CmapServer makes it possible to access resources from various platforms.
The latest release of the CmapServer fixes several issues, such as the default value of the log files in the configuration file of CmapTools and CmapServer. Additionally, Java v1.5.0_06 has been incorporated into CmapTools and CmapServer installations, allowing for long paths to folders, Cmaps, and resources. This version of Java also corrected a problem with the DNS reverse lookup.
System requirements for the CmapServer include Java for Mac OS X 1.4.2 or higher, 256 MB RAM, and 150 MB of available hard disk space. The software can be controlled using a Keyboard or Mouse or compatible pointing device.
